ре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> FT232BM, Странное поведение
technolog
сообщение Sep 15 2005, 16:09
Сообщение #1


Участник
*

Группа: Участник
Сообщений: 43
Регистрация: 1-08-05
Пользователь №: 7 245



Собрал схему на FT232BM по даташиту, питание от юсб, eeprom нет, выводы для неё
неподключены.Reset постоянно соединён с +питания.
RX TX подключены к соответствующим выводам tiny2313.

Странность поведения заключается в том, что при подключении к компьютеру определяется
строго со второго раза. Т.Е. при первом подключении обнаружено неопознаное устройство и всё. Если вынуть-вставить
то находится распознаётся и работает. Промежуток времени между переподключениями может достигать нескольких минут.
Драйвер VCP последней версии. Проверено на двух компах под XP и 2003server. - результат одинаковый. Посоветуйте в какую сторону копать ?
Go to the top of the page
 
+Quote Post
BVU
сообщение Sep 16 2005, 07:53
Сообщение #2


Профессионал
*****

Группа: Свой
Сообщений: 1 301
Регистрация: 30-11-04
Из: Россия, Н.Новгород
Пользователь №: 1 264



Цитата(technolog @ Sep 15 2005, 20:09)
Собрал схему на FT232BM по даташиту, питание от юсб, eeprom нет, выводы для неё
неподключены.Reset постоянно соединён с +питания.
RX TX подключены к соответствующим выводам tiny2313.

Странность поведения заключается в том, что при подключении к компьютеру определяется
строго со второго раза. Т.Е. при первом подключении обнаружено неопознаное устройство и всё. Если вынуть-вставить
то находится распознаётся и работает. Промежуток времени между переподключениями может достигать нескольких минут.
Драйвер VCP последней версии. Проверено на двух компах под XP и 2003server. - результат одинаковый.  Посоветуйте в какую сторону копать ?
*


Попробуйте сделать авто-reset для FT232BM. Возможно при первом подключении FT232BM недостаточно инициализируется (устанавливает свои регистры) в рабочее состояние.


--------------------
Не корысти ради, не в целях наживы, а во исполнение велений души!
Go to the top of the page
 
+Quote Post
technolog
сообщение Sep 16 2005, 08:09
Сообщение #3


Участник
*

Группа: Участник
Сообщений: 43
Регистрация: 1-08-05
Пользователь №: 7 245



В смысле авто-ресет ? Подключить ногу rest к внешней схеме сброса (например R-C). Я правильно понял ?
Go to the top of the page
 
+Quote Post
BVU
сообщение Sep 16 2005, 08:12
Сообщение #4


Профессионал
*****

Группа: Свой
Сообщений: 1 301
Регистрация: 30-11-04
Из: Россия, Н.Новгород
Пользователь №: 1 264



Цитата(technolog @ Sep 16 2005, 12:09)
В смысле авто-ресет ?  Подключить ногу rest к внешней схеме сброса (например R-C). Я правильно понял ?
*


Yes! Но для более стабильной работы сделайте это (формирователь импульса) на транзисторе или погическом элементе.


--------------------
Не корысти ради, не в целях наживы, а во исполнение велений души!
Go to the top of the page
 
+Quote Post
TriD
сообщение Sep 16 2005, 08:54
Сообщение #5


Местный
***

Группа: Свой
Сообщений: 252
Регистрация: 29-12-04
Пользователь №: 1 728



Попробуйте подтянуть ногу EEDATA к + через резистор, например, 10кОм
Go to the top of the page
 
+Quote Post
technolog
сообщение Sep 16 2005, 18:48
Сообщение #6


Участник
*

Группа: Участник
Сообщений: 43
Регистрация: 1-08-05
Пользователь №: 7 245



Подтяжка ноги EEDATA к + ничего не дала.
Go to the top of the page
 
+Quote Post
TriD
сообщение Sep 19 2005, 07:12
Сообщение #7


Местный
***

Группа: Свой
Сообщений: 252
Регистрация: 29-12-04
Пользователь №: 1 728



Возможно, действительно попробовать RC-цепочку на Reset, хотя проблема может быть в конечной реализации на ПП, в конкретном экземпляре микросхемы, кварцевом резонаторе (внутренний генератор медленно раскачивается - тогда необходима RC-цепочка на ресет).
Были ли сделаны какие-нибудь допущения при реализации схемы из даташита? Какова длина проводников от разъема USB? Вообще-то их надо разводить как диф.пару (хотя можно обойтись и без этого - длина этих проводников должна быть минимальной).
У же несколько лет на базе FT232BM (ранее на FT232AM) делаю серийные устройства - никаких проблем. FTDI-ка включена по схеме приведенной в даташите. Reset сидит прямиком на плюсе.
Go to the top of the page
 
+Quote Post
tvv
сообщение Sep 19 2005, 10:07
Сообщение #8


Частый гость
**

Группа: Свой
Сообщений: 172
Регистрация: 8-10-04
Пользователь №: 824



Может ошибка таки с питаним, емкость какая глючит? Не пытались после выключения коротнуть питание на землю, да бы ускорить разряд? Да, там еще колечко феритовое рекомендовано, тоже не зря!
Go to the top of the page
 
+Quote Post
BVU
сообщение Sep 19 2005, 10:48
Сообщение #9


Профессионал
*****

Группа: Свой
Сообщений: 1 301
Регистрация: 30-11-04
Из: Россия, Н.Новгород
Пользователь №: 1 264



Цитата(tvv @ Sep 19 2005, 14:07)
Может ошибка таки с питаним, емкость какая глючит? Не пытались после выключения коротнуть питание на землю, да бы ускорить разряд? Да, там еще колечко феритовое рекомендовано, тоже не зря!
*


Это не колечко, а 'ферритовая бусинка', которая ставиться по питанию практически во всех ВЧ схемах для подавления высокочастотных помех. Конструктив ее до предела тривиален - берется ферриторая трубочка и в нее продевается кусок провода (вот отсюда и название 'бусинка') и запаивается, как обыкновенный гасящий резистор.


--------------------
Не корысти ради, не в целях наживы, а во исполнение велений души!
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 18th July 2025 - 16:20
Рейтинг@Mail.ru


Страница сгенерированна за 0.01392 секунд с 7
ELECTRONIX ©2004-2016